When using curves or levels to correct colour casts, it adjusts the whole image. What would be a way to adjust just part of an image? Say, some blue cast from a window hitting a yellow wall, and you want the wall to be a constant colour, without making any changes to other blues in the picture. Would you have to make selections with feathering, then adjust the curves etc?
